Ceramic Light Fittings: An Overview

Ceramic light fittings encompass a diverse range of lighting components, primarily known for their durability and heat-resistant properties. These fittings, which include ceramic lamp fixtures and ceramic bulb holder e27, serve as both functional and decorative elements in various settings. The category is broad, featuring items from ceramic pendant light fixtures to robust ceramic ceiling light fixtures, catering to different lighting needs and preferences.

Material and Features

Ceramic, as a material for light fittings, offers excellent insulation and withstands high temperatures, making it ideal for prolonged use. The e27 holder ceramic is a testament to this, ensuring safety and longevity. Features of these fittings include resistance to fading and the ability to maintain their finish over time, which is crucial for maintaining the aesthetic integrity of a space.

Advantages of Ceramic Fittings

Ceramic light fittings offer several advantages, including their non-corrosive nature and the ability to withstand fluctuating temperatures without degrading. Their insulation properties also make them energy efficient, as they contribute to reducing heat loss and maintaining optimal bulb performance. Additionally, the ceramic e27 light fitting is designed to support the weight and heat of the bulb, ensuring a secure and stable lighting solution.
